Yes, that is a test of the silver/gray Mirkwood Captain Helm colors. Not sure if that version will ever get made, but it's these guys. Slightly different shape and details as the infantry helm.
Image

Image

Valkrist wrote: Also, I assume that screencap of the polearm is from one of the scenes that did not make EE cut?
I was told they never actually shot any footage of it after the initial tests proved to be too cumbersome to use for the crammed battle field scenes, so we will probably never see any on-set photos. That's just artwork made using the CGI characters on the battle field.
